Ingredients
- 1 lb ground beef
- 1 small onion, diced
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 cup beef broth
- 2 cups milk
- 2 cups elbow macaroni
- 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
- 1/2 cup diced tomatoes
- 1/4 cup ketchup
- 1/4 cup mustard
- 1/4 cup pickles, diced
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- In a large skillet, cook the ground beef over medium heat until browned. Drain any excess fat.
- Add the diced onion and minced garlic to the skillet and cook until the onion is translucent.
- Stir in the beef broth, milk, elbow macaroni, and salt and pepper. Bring to a boil, then reduce heat to low and cover.
- Simmer for about 10-12 minutes, or until the macaroni is cooked and the liquid has thickened.
- Stir in the shredded cheddar cheese until melted and well combined.
- Remove from heat and stir in the diced tomatoes, ketchup, mustard, and pickles.
- Season with additional salt and pepper if desired.
- Serve hot and enjoy!
